Transaction 58b4d16d577e00057138606aac4f98a5fbf005417ea46bb358b5d7f17755e944
1 Input
1 Output
-
58b4d16d577e00057138606aac4f98a5fbf005417ea46bb358b5d7f17755e944:0
- value
- 15626628
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c8f7f4f7a0c3fc187073ef5639e7b4d614dfd9c
- address
- bc1qnj8h7nm6pslurpc88m6k88nmf4s5mlvurgpvt9